Understanding the Landscape: Legal Framework and Regulatory Bodies
The first critical aspect to grasp is the legal framework. While Italian law permits its citizens to gamble online, the regulatory landscape for offshore casinos is complex. The Agenzia delle Dogane e dei Monopoli (ADM) is the governing body in Italy, responsible for licensing and regulating online gambling operators. Casinos operating under an ADM license are subject to strict rules and oversight, ensuring player protection and fair play. However, many offshore casinos operate under licenses issued by other jurisdictions, such as Malta, Curacao, or the United Kingdom. These licenses, while often legitimate, may offer different levels of player protection and dispute resolution mechanisms. It is crucial to thoroughly research the licensing and regulatory oversight of any offshore casino before depositing funds. Look for reputable licensing authorities and ensure the casino adheres to industry-standard practices, such as using Random Number Generators (RNGs) to ensure game fairness and employing robust security measures to protect player data.
Key Licensing Jurisdictions to Consider
- Malta Gaming Authority (MGA): Widely regarded as a reputable licensing authority, the MGA is known for its stringent regulations and player protection measures.
- United Kingdom Gambling Commission (UKGC): Another highly respected authority, the UKGC is known for its strict enforcement of regulations and commitment to responsible gambling.
- Curacao eGaming: A more lenient jurisdiction, Curacao-licensed casinos may offer a wider range of games and bonuses, but players should exercise greater caution and conduct thorough due diligence.

Bonuses and Promotions: Maximizing Your Value
Offshore casinos often compete fiercely for players, leading to attractive bonus offers and promotions. These can include welcome bonuses, deposit match bonuses, free spins, and loyalty programs. While these offers can be enticing, it’s crucial to carefully review the terms and conditions before accepting any bonus. Pay close attention to wagering requirements, which dictate how many times you must wager the bonus amount before you can withdraw any winnings. Also, consider the game contribution percentages, as some games may contribute less towards fulfilling the wagering requirements than others. Furthermore, be aware of any time limits associated with the bonus and the maximum withdrawal limits. Experienced gamblers understand that a large bonus isn’t always the best option; a smaller bonus with more favorable terms can often be more beneficial in the long run. Loyalty programs are another area to explore. These programs reward players for their continued patronage, offering benefits such as cashback, exclusive bonuses, and personalized service.
Payment Methods and Security: Protecting Your Funds
The security of your funds and personal information is paramount. When choosing an offshore casino, ensure it offers a range of secure and convenient payment methods. Popular options include credit cards (Visa, Mastercard), e-wallets (Skrill, Neteller, PayPal), and bank transfers. Cryptocurrency is also becoming increasingly popular, offering enhanced privacy and faster transaction times. Before depositing funds, verify that the casino uses secure encryption technology, such as SSL (Secure Socket Layer), to protect your data. Check the casino’s privacy policy to understand how they handle your personal information. Ensure the casino has a clear and transparent policy regarding withdrawals, including processing times and any associated fees. Customer Support and Dispute Resolution: Ensuring a Smooth Experience
Even the most experienced gamblers may encounter issues or have questions. Therefore, reliable customer support is essential. Before signing up with an offshore casino, test their customer support channels, such as live chat, email, or phone support. Assess the responsiveness and helpfulness of the support staff. Check if the casino offers support in Italian, which can be a significant advantage. In the event of a dispute, the casino should have a clear and transparent dispute resolution process. If you are unable to resolve the issue with the casino directly, consider contacting the licensing authority for assistance. Keep records of all your communications with the casino, including emails and chat transcripts, as these may be required during the dispute resolution process.
